Kids rule. In the woods behind Whit's End Soda Shoppe, there's a new neighborhood going up in the town of Odyssey. It has a police station, a church, a newspaper . . . and a total of zero citizens older than 14! Welcome to Kidsboro. What will happen to a town run entirely by kids? Find out in Kidsboro, where kids make and sometimes break the rules.

In "The Risky Reunion," the Kidsboro City Council is under attack from all angles-everyone wants money for their own causes. The environmental group wants money to "Clean Up Kidsboro." Another group wants their slingshots legalized. And the animal rights folks even want jobs for their pets. Ryan thinks it's all kind of funny...that is, until the "Girls Against Discrimination" (GAD) walk through the door. The group is led by the very powerful Valerie, who will stop at nothing to get better jobs for females. Suddenly, with his approval ratings slipping, Ryan has to decide which groups to support. But will that set up a virtual war zone in Kidsboro?
